共用方式為


FSCTL_TXFS_WRITE_BACKUP_INFORMATION IOCTL (winioctl.h)

注意

Microsoft 強烈建議開發人員利用替代方式來達成應用程式的需求。 許多針對 TxF 開發的案例,都可以透過更簡單且更容易使用的技巧來達成。 此外,未來版本的 Microsoft Windows 可能無法使用 TxF。 如需詳細資訊,以及 TxF 的替代方案,請參閱 使用交易式 NTFS 的替代方案

將交易式NTFS (TxF) 特定資訊寫入指定的檔案。 TXFS_WRITE_BACKUP_INFORMATION 結構的 Buffer 成員必須是FSCTL_TXFS_READ_BACKUP_INFORMATION所傳回之TXFS_READ_BACKUP_INFORMATION_OUT結構的 Buffer 成員。

BOOL DeviceIoControl(
  (HANDLE) hDevice,                     // handle to device
  FSCTL_TXFS_WRITE_BACKUP_INFORMATION,  // dwIoControlCode
  (LPVOID) lpInBuffer,                  // input buffer
  (DWORD) nInBufferSize,                // size of input buffer
  NULL,                                 // lpOutBuffer
  0,                                    // nOutBufferSize
  (LPDWORD) lpBytesReturned,            // number of bytes returned
  NULL                                  // OVERLAPPED structure
);

備註

FSCTL_TXFS_WRITE_BACKUP_INFORMATION 是同步作業。

備份函式和應用程式可以使用此控制程式代碼,例如 Win32 BackupRead,以及磁碟區快照集服務 (VSS) 寫入器支援次要資源管理員。 如需詳細資訊,請參閱 磁碟區陰影複製服務

裁判: 不支援此程序代碼。

規格需求

需求
最低支援的用戶端 Windows Vista [僅限傳統型應用程式]
最低支援的伺服器 Windows Server 2008 [僅限傳統型應用程式]
標頭 winioctl.h (包含 Windows.h)

另請參閱